Physiology and Psychology Interwoven

Every thought, however transitory, causes muscular action which leaves its trace in that part of the physical organism most clearly allied to it. The jaw is a good illustration of this alliance between the mind and the body. Our ancestors developed massive jaws as a result of constant combat. As fast as civilization decreased the necessity for combat, nature decreased the size of the average human jaw.
